Senior Cloud / Systems Administrator – Make an Immediate Impact on a High‑Visibility Agile Program


The Opportunity:

Join a fast-paced Agile development program as a core Platform team resource supporting mission‑critical systems in a dynamic AWS cloud environment. In this role, you’ll ensure high availability across multiple servers and applications, drive daily operational excellence, lead long‑term upgrades and migrations, and constantly expand your technical capabilities across a broad ecosystem of tools and platforms. If you love solving complex problems, working with diverse technologies, and owning impactful work, you'll thrive here.


Responsibilities:

Platform & Cloud Engineering

  • Build and manage AWS infrastructure across multi-account, multi-environment landing zones

  • Design and implement system solutions that support mission and enterprise needs

  • Install, configure, deploy, and maintain servers and software across Windows and Linux

  • Monitor system performance, troubleshoot issues, and ensure uninterrupted operations

  • Maintain secure, efficient cloud-hosted infrastructure adhering to best practices

Operations & Infrastructure Management

  • Lead system upgrades, IAVA patching, and STIG compliance

  • Troubleshoot outages and performance issues across compute, network, and storage

  • Implement multi‑region disaster recovery, backup automation, failover, and resilience strategies

  • Manage identity, access controls, firewalls, and backup policies

  • Create and maintain technical documentation, runbooks, and policy guides

Collaboration & Delivery

  • Work within a SAFe Agile delivery model alongside application, data, and security teams

  • Support IaaS, IaC, networking, and security engineering efforts

  • Ensure systems meet contract requirements for performance, availability, and security


Qualifications:

Required: 

  • US Citizenship is required and an active Secret Clearance

  • Proven experience as a System Administrator, Network Administrator, or similar infrastructure role

  • Strong verbal and written communication skills with cross‑functional teams

  • Hands‑on experience with servers, LAN/WAN networking, and patch management in virtual/cloud environments

  • Ability to interpret, distill, and document solution requirements

  • Self‑starter who can work independently with minimal supervision

  • Expertise working with Windows and Linux operating systems

  • Production-level Kubernetes/EKS and containerization experience (Docker/containerd, image building)

  • Active Directory and identity federation integration expertise

  • 7+ years of related experience

  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ent professional experience

  • Security+ Certification

  • AWS Cloud Certifications


Desired:

  • Familiarity with Git, Jenkins CI/CD, Terraform, Docker

  • Experience with STIG compliance and security patching

  • Knowledge of AWS environments and cloud‑native services

  • Scripting experience (Shell, Perl, PowerShell) and automation technologies

  • Strong Terraform capability (modules, state management, reusable IaC) and Ansible

  • Experience with observability and logging tools (Splunk, CloudWatch)

About CACI International

CACI International Inc is a multinational professional services and information technology company. It provides services to many branches of the federal government including defense, homeland security, intelligence, and healthcare. CACI has approximately 23,000 employees worldwide. The company's mission is to provide enterprise and mission technology services and solutions that best fit the needs of its customers.
